Output 3058ac3ef24bdcc0f338912600de756cf3bf02adde260e8ef7398fbc86141594:25

value
145788
script pubkey
OP_0 OP_PUSHBYTES_20 51abb6b64e0e11788a1a7e96e962a92b26a1b408
address
bc1q2x4mddjwpcgh3zs606twjc4f9vn2rdqgcxvky3
transaction
3058ac3ef24bdcc0f338912600de756cf3bf02adde260e8ef7398fbc86141594
spent
true